Reviewed by Stella Redburn This lavish, full colour hardback celebrates Christmas with a broad sweep of essays, poems, songs, decorating ideas, Scriptures, pictures and even recipes, both from the Gaithers and numerous members of their Homecoming Friends. I found it all very readable, especially recollections of special Christmases in the past, like Emily Sutherland's story about how they dressed up as teenagers to make a live Nativity, or Lily Isaacs writing about her first Christmas in a Christian family. The book is organised in sections themed around the five senses. It makes a great preparation for Christmas, especially as again and again it emphasises the true meaning of the season and the importance of passing this on to the children. The recipes in the Taste section look mouth-watering although of course they are weighed in American cups and have some ingredients that need translating. Considering the Gaithers' huge popularity (their Southern gospel videos and CDs have now sold a staggering 100 million copies) there is clearly a huge fan base to buy this book which, despite its studied folksiness, many people would appreciate it as a special Christmas gift.

In A Homecoming Family Christmas, Bill and Gloria Gaither and their Homecoming friends have created a magnificent celebration of Christmas in words and pictures. This elegantly designed treasure is filled with heart-warming stories, recipes, favourite memories, photos and inspiration--brillantly organised in sections themed around the five senses. The Gaithers take readers on a sleigh ride of sights, sounds, aromas, feelings and flavours to help them experience the joy and fullness of this blessed season. A perfect gift, A Homecoming Family Christmas will ignite the Christmas spirit in every reader. |
